Difference between on-exchange and off-exchange plans
Knowing the difference between on-exchange and off-exchange plans helps in making informed decisions.
On-exchange plans offer access to financial assistance, such as premium subsidies, which can make health insurance more affordable.
In contrast, while off-exchange plans still comply with ACA standards, they do not provide access to subsidies.

Open Enrollment
Open enrollment is the period when individuals can sign up for health insurance plans. During this time, anyone can enroll in or change their health insurance coverage without needing a qualifying life event.
The open enrollment period typically occurs once a year, providing a window of opportunity for residents to secure or update their health coverage.
